EO13 MMX is a 2013 Ford Transit Connect in Silver with a 1,753c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 16 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 62.5%.

Across all 2013 Ford Transit Connect models, the average MOT pass rate is 74.2% with a typical mileage of 84,532 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.

The most common reason a Ford Transit Connect fails its MOT is registration plate lamp not working, accounting for 121,813 recorded failures. If you're considering buying EO13 MMX,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Ford Transit Connect typically stays on UK roads for around 24 years. At 13 years old, this Ford Transit Connect is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
